About this book

This guide describes 200 of the best birdwatching sites in Denmark, Finland, Iceland, Norway and Sweden. Each entry has a general introduction to the site, explains how to get there, recommends the best time of year to visit, and picks out the birds of particular interest. Eight full-colour plates by Johann Stenlund show the most noteworthy birds of the region.
